About WSJ Puzzles
Try your hand at our daily crossword Monday to Friday, from a roster of the nation’s best constructors.
The Friday crossword features a contest: a “puzzle within a puzzle” for you to solve (usually a single word or phrase such as a celebrity’s name, a country, or a movie title).
On Saturday you’ll find a large weekend-size crossword, plus a second specialty word puzzle, drawn from a rotating assortment of cryptics, acrostics and puzzles with ingenious new shapes, from master creators Emily Cox, Henry Rathvon, Patrick Berry, and Mike Shenk.
In addition, you’ll find Varsity Math, a weekly math puzzle created by the National Museum of Mathematics.
Answers to the daily crosswords (Monday – Friday) appear next to the following day’s puzzle. (Online you can see them in the PDF.) The answer to the Friday contest puzzle appears with the Monday crossword. Answers to the Saturday crossword and the second specialty word puzzle appear the following Saturday.
In print, you’ll find them in the Review section. Online, you can click on a Saturday puzzle and then click on the See Solution link.
Answers to the Varsity Math puzzles appear the following week. (Note: some answers are delayed because they are part of a “relay” where the answer to one week is required to solve another week’s puzzle.)
